Patna: Bihar Chief Minister Nitish Kumar said on Sunday that CM special category status was necessary for the state's development.

“Special category status necessary for Bihar's development. Only then people will come here to work and invest in the state,” Nitish said.

He added, “GST not a favourable step for Bihar. We require policy support not one Central taxation applicable to every state. Central taxation concession is a must,” as per ANI.

At the same time Nitish pointed out, “Casteism cannot be limited to, defined with or identified with Bihar. It prevails across the Indian subcontinent. This must end. People of Bihar are a very tolerant society. We must end this denigration of Bihar and its people.”

The JD(U) also emphasised, “Historically, at a time Bihar was nation's centre of governance. Its pride has been hurt, being done deliberately. It must end.”

Yesterday, after hoisting the national flag in Patna on Independence Day, Nitish had said that hat Bihar had developed in the last one decade in all sectors including education, health and agriculture, as per IANS.

He had added that the power situation had improved in Bihar and that the state was moving ahead with high growth rate and development.

It would continue to do so in the coming years, he had said.
